Responsibilities

Imaging

  • Receives all images from rDVM’s and clients, uploads them into PACS, and informs appropriate clinicians that the images have been received and have been uploaded int the PACS system.

  • Receives requests for images, obtains the appropriate release, downloads images to a CD/DVD, and mails to the requestor or emails to the appropriate email address provided by requester.

  • Follows up with client or RDVM to assure quality and ability to view images and make any appropriate changes.


Medical records email and VMIS fax log

  • Retrieves and reviews all emails and faxes, downloads all records and lab results, converts to PDF, and attaches to corresponding case in VMIS.

  • Forwards all records, lab results and communications to the appropriate person and service.

  • Places all communications into the corresponding case in VMIS.

  • Reviews all failed delivery notices, contacts recipient, updates account accordingly and resends.

  • Reviews all Medical Records requests and insurance requests, acquires necessary release, places communication on appropriate VMIS case, and fulfills requests.

  • Posts information to agency records and modifies forms or records.

  • Verifies, processes and reviews forms, reports, and other documents related to medical records, hospital policy and procedures.

Administrative Support and Medical Records Management

  • Assists with gathering documents for Open records requests and compliance requests from the Texas Board of Veterinary Examiners.

  • Provides technical information regarding administrative procedures, services, or programs.

  • Applies, interprets, and communicates policies and procedures and serves as a resource for answering questions regarding policies.

  • Maintains a variety of fiscal, administrative, medical & academic records.

  • Posts information to agency records and modifies forms or records.

  • On occasion, coordinates activities and assigns work to student workers and support staff.

  • Maintains integrity of sensitive medical record information and maintain patient/client confidentiality.

  • Maintains office supplies and equipment.

  • Maintains office reference materials including online office materials.

Communication (Phone, email, client/rDVM portal)

  • Assists in answering and completing all phone requests from in-house clinicians, clients, referring veterinarians.

Office Assistance

  • Uses office machines and faxes and mail to send/find referring vet info not available on VMIS.

  • Delivers records to pharmacy and doctors/departments. Searches diagnoses for doctors/students, pulls records that apply (some in storage) in a timely manner.

  • Assists with ownership changes, duplicate accounts, and case numbers.

  • Changes address info, if necessary.

Conversion of Paper-based records to EMR

  • Pulls designated medical records and prepares them for scanning by removing all staples, paper clips, clips and makes sure all folded pages are unfolded.

  • Edits all scanned records and releases case numbers into VMIS.

Discharged Records from Admission Desk

  • Puts records in numerical order, stamps date received, removes visits from discharge screen and makes a tape of the case numbers for manual backup of any missing visits.
